Output 95b9b8dcf5a3f845032182316dde69219ffe18f616b68c2f339d3aa0953d4484:0

value
68100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2a1d80d816124fd56dc2e98247426198882d2e OP_EQUAL
address
3MfrMmocoC4aWrhJZqsRUjLwenQTgxCbLq
transaction
95b9b8dcf5a3f845032182316dde69219ffe18f616b68c2f339d3aa0953d4484
spent
true